#14 The story is old. The question was whether to fix things now and try to start out at full energy, or take data at a lower energy (and lower luminosity) first. As the story says, they decided to try to run for a couple of years first.
At the moment the beams division is busy trying to tweak the beam this way and that (microns matter and the ring is big enough that tides are significant), and the experimenters are busy shaking down their detectors and trying to make sure they understand how things work with real beam in the machine. My small contribution yesterday was to answer the unexpected question "Is the floor slowly sagging under the experiment's weight?"
